
Bitcoin’s market cap reached a brand new all-time excessive in late Might, touching $2.22 trillion earlier than retreating to $2.13 trillion on the finish of June.
However whereas the headline value wavered, a better take a look at Bitcoin’s full valuation stack reveals a a lot deeper and extra resilient layer of capital inflows. Realized, delta, and thermo cap expanded all through the primary half of 2025, pointing to persistent funding at the same time as spot costs cooled from euphoric ranges.
These various capitalization measures are essential for understanding what’s occurring beneath the floor of Bitcoin’s value. Market cap is just the circulating provide multiplied by the spot value. It provides a snapshot of worth however is very reactive and doesn’t account for the way a lot capital has truly entered the community.
Realized cap, against this, provides up the worth of every coin on the value it final moved on-chain, providing a view into what holders paid for his or her BTC. Delta cap subtracts early, low-cost cash from the equation to concentrate on what may be thought of “capital in danger.” Thermo cap represents the cumulative greenback value of issuing Bitcoin, summarizing what has been paid to miners to safe the community.
Realized cap hits new highs day by day
As of June 30, Bitcoin’s realized cap stood at $958.01 billion, up from $812.95 billion at the start of the yr. This $145 billion improve is particularly noteworthy as a result of it displays newly acquired cash being moved on-chain at greater costs. Not like market cap, which declined barely from Might’s peak, realized cap has continued climbing virtually uninterrupted, setting new highs day by day all through many of the second quarter.
The implications are clear: cash are being acquired at elevated costs and held somewhat than offered, which marks a pointy distinction to frothy durations the place realized cap stagnates whereas value surges. It additionally reveals that demand hasn’t vanished with the market’s cooling and that capital remains to be flowing in, simply extra discreetly.
Delta cap tracks the institutional bid
Delta cap, which netted out early-cycle cash by subtracting the common cap from the realized cap, additionally confirmed robust development. It rose from $572.42 billion to $667.67 billion within the first six months of the yr, up $95.25 billion, or practically 17%. The slope of this improve follows inflows into spot Bitcoin ETFs, notably into funds from BlackRock and Constancy.
As a result of delta cap is designed to trace more moderen capital coming into the community, its regular climb suggests that purchasing strain is coming not from recycled retail cash however from contemporary members coming into the market with conviction. This helps clarify why the sell-off in late March, which noticed market cap drop by over $350 billion, left realized and delta caps largely untouched. The capitulation, if it may well even be known as that, got here from extra liquid cash somewhat than core holdings.
MVRV cooling however not collapsing
The market cap to realized cap (MVRV) ratio is usually used to trace how “overheated” the market is. This gauge opened the yr at 2.30 and now sits round 2.23. It dipped as little as 1.82 in the course of the March correction, a degree that has preceded renewed upside in earlier cycles. At present ranges, MVRV suggests the market is much from overextended but nonetheless firmly above its long-term imply of 1.5.
The important thing takeaway is that Bitcoin’s value development has been supported by proportional will increase in realized capital, somewhat than speculative froth. In prior bull markets, MVRV pushing above 3.5 marked durations of maximum exuberance. The metric has remained comparatively restrained on this cycle regardless of breaking to new highs above $111,000.
Thermo cap tops $80 billion, nonetheless seems to be low cost
Thermo cap, a measure of cumulative miner income in greenback phrases, has lengthy been an ignored metric in Bitcoin valuation. It now stands at $80.60 billion, up from $72.69 billion at the start of the yr. Whereas the rise could appear modest, it’s notable on condition that final yr’s April halving slashed block rewards in half.
The metric can be useful for contextualizing Bitcoin’s present market worth. As of June 30, the market cap to thermo cap ratio is 26.45. This implies the community is valued at roughly 26 occasions the whole greenback quantity it has paid miners to safe it. This ratio climbed above 40 throughout prior cycle peaks, indicating that the market isn’t but overpaying for safety.
Price income spikes in Might and early June helped cushion the drop in issuance following the halving. This saved the thermo cap rising effectively into 2025, albeit at a slower tempo than in earlier quarters. The result’s a community that is still economically sustainable for miners whereas leaving ample room earlier than valuations seem stretched.
